Firm Overview
Bain Capital Ventures helps founders build iconic businesses that transform the way we live and work. The firm uses tightly focused expertise and an unparalleled global network to help companies realize their potential, from incubating ideas and leading seed rounds to scaling growth-stage companies.
Bain Capital Ventures focuses on high-conviction sectors where the team has deep domain expertise, including AI applications, AI infrastructure, commerce, fintech, healthcare, industrials, and security.
Notable Portfolio Companies
- MaintainX — Enterprise Software — Workforce management and digital operations platform
- Moveworks — AI — Enterprise AI assistant for employee support
- Crusoe — AI Infrastructure — Cloud infrastructure for AI compute
- Legora — Enterprise Software — Legal AI platform
- Sunday — Commerce — Restaurant payment and loyalty platform
- Redis — Data Infrastructure — In-memory data platform for enterprise
- Archive — Commerce — Post-purchase customer engagement platform
